New Orleans Pelicans DFS Spin
Zion Williamson shot 13-of-20 from the field and 12-of-18 from the foul line in Saturday’s win over the Mavericks, accounting for 38 points, five rebounds and six assists in 35 minutes. Williamson may not be much of a perimeter shooter, but it really doesn’t matter when opposing defenders struggle to keep him from getting into the paint. The absence of Lonzo Ball has meant even more opportunities for Williamson to serve as a facilitator, and he’s had at least five assists in five of his last seven games. "This is a Shaquille O'Neal-type force of nature with a point guard skill-set,” Mavericks coach Rick Carlisle said of Williamson after Saturday’s game. That description sounds about right.
Boston Celtics DFS Spin
Evan Fournier (health and safety protocols) is questionable vs. the Pelicans on Monday. Fournier missed Saturday's game due to the league's protocols, but it sounds like he could be available if he continues to test negative. He comes to Boston averaging 24.7 points, 4.3 triples, 3.0 dimes and 2.5 rebounds in March, but won't enjoy nearly that big of an offensive role for the Celtics. Even if his value inevitably declines, fantasy managers may want to see how his role develops before cutting him outright.
